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Castro City Apartments

What is a cheap apartment in Castro City?

A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Castro City is under $2,450.

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Castro City?

The cheapest apartment in Castro City is The Villa Monte Apartments which is listed at $1,995, while the average apartment in Castro City costs $5,266.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Castro City?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 4 regular apartments in Castro City that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
